AI Technical Summary

Technical Problem

Current implantable microelectrodes face challenges in handling and accurate fabrication due to their small dimensions and three-dimensional structures, making them difficult to implant and interface with biological tissues reliably.

Method used

A substrate for implantable microelectrodes is designed with a flexible non-swelling base layer and a swelling layer that can deform and curve around biological tissues upon contact with water, allowing for self-folding and stable interfacing through a controlled mechanism.

Benefits of technology

The substrate enables reliable and controlled self-folding around biological tissues, facilitating accurate implantation and improved signal recording and stimulation efficiency by providing a stable interface with minimal manual intervention.
